Diallyl maleate

CAS 999-21-3 C10H12O4 MW 196.21 In stock

Diallyl maleate is a reactive diene used in polymer chemistry, particularly in the synthesis of unsaturated polyester resins and as a crosslinking agent. It is a colorless to pale yellow liquid with a pungent odor. CAS: 999-21-3, Molecular formula: C10H12O4, Molecular weight: 196.21 g/mol. Store at ambient temperature. Hazard classification: Danger. Specifications

Property Value
Appearance Colourless or light yellow transparent liquid
Density 1.072 (d2020) g/cm3
Water ≤0.10%
pH 6 - 7
Assay ≥99%

Frequently asked questions

What is Diallyl maleate used for?

Diallyl maleate is primarily used as a monomer in the synthesis of resins and polymers, particularly in the production of unsaturated polyester resins for coatings and composites.

What is the chemical formula and molecular weight of Diallyl maleate?

The chemical formula is C10H12O4, and the molecular weight is 196.21 g/mol.

How should Diallyl maleate be stored?

It should be stored at ambient temperature, away from heat and direct sunlight, in a well-ventilated area.
